Celestial Calendar: A Gardener’s Guide to the Cosmos

1. Meteor Showers: Nature’s Fireworks Display

Plan your garden nights around meteor showers:

  • Peak Viewing Times: Check the calendar for meteor shower peak nights.
  • Dark Sky Areas: Head to areas with minimal light pollution for the best view.
  • Cozy Seating: Set up a comfortable spot in your garden for meteor gazing.

Gardening Under the Stars: Constellations and Beyond

1. Stargazing Basics: Identifying Constellations

Familiarize yourself with the celestial neighbors:

  • Stellar Guides: Use stargazing apps or charts to identify constellations.
  • Seasonal Changes: Observe how constellations shift throughout the year.
  • Garden Telescope Spot: Dedicate a spot in your garden for stargazing with a telescope.

2. Planetary Parade: Spotting Our Cosmic Neighbors

Catch a glimpse of planets in the night sky:

  • Visible Planets: Identify planets like Venus, Mars, and Jupiter during specific months.
  • Celestial Alignments: Witness planetary alignments for unique celestial displays.
  • Telescopic Adventures: Invest in a telescope for detailed views of planetary surfaces.

2. Celestial Planting: Aligning with Astronomical Patterns

Plant with celestial inspiration:

  • Zodiac Gardens: Designate areas inspired by zodiac signs with corresponding plants.
  • Moon Garden: Cultivate night-blooming flowers and reflective foliage for moonlit charm.
  • Stellar Trellises: Train climbing plants along trellises in constellation patterns.
